**Q: Why does Lattowerk's Cachevane service sit behind a bloom filter?**

The bloom filter screens lookups before they reach the key-value store, rejecting keys that definitely do not exist. This reduces disk reads and limits the blast radius of enumeration-style probing, since most junk lookups never touch storage. False positives are possible (around 1%), so a filter hit still requires a real read. Filter parameters are rebuilt nightly from the live keyspace. The sizing math and rebuild schedule are documented on the internal page below.

dashboard of taduf-yagap = https://confluence.tolvaqsys.internal/display/display/projects/display

Welcome, plugin authors. The Fernwick build farm runs agents across three regions, and modest clock skew between them is normal. Your plugin should never compare local timestamps across agents; use the coordinator's monotonic sequence numbers instead. If skew exceeds five seconds, builds pause and agents must re-sync against the Hollowgate time service. Re-syncing requires elevated access to the time service's admin endpoint, which stays sealed between incidents. To unseal it during onboarding exercises, use the recovery passphrase below.

strongbox words: ulamir-ulaix

## Tuning

The receipt mailer (Almsgate) batches donation receipts and sends through the Thornquay relay. On-call: if the queue backs up, resist the urge to crank batch size — the relay rate-limits per connection, and bigger batches just mean bigger retries. Scale worker count first, then shorten the flush interval. Dedupe window must stay longer than the retry horizon or donors get duplicate receipts, which generates tickets. All knobs live in one place and are read at worker start. Current production values follow.

tuning table, kajop-yafof:
QUOTAS = {
    "wenath": 10,
    "ulaael": 5,
}